Finding Balance with Alisha Gupta, Founder of Beauty in Balance

In this episode, we sit down with Alisha Gupta, founder of Beauty in Balance, to explore her journey as a multi-hyphenate entrepreneur and creative. Alisha shares what inspired her to start Beauty in Balance, the gap she noticed in the wellness and beauty space, and how her vision has evolved over time.

We dive into the challenges and surprises of building a sustainable brand while juggling multiple passions, and Alisha offers insights on prioritizing roles, avoiding burnout, and defining success on your own terms. She also shares practical advice for turning talents into sustainable ventures and finding meaningful community.

Whether you’re an aspiring entrepreneur, a creative with many passions, or simply looking for guidance on living a more balanced and intentional life, this episode is full of wisdom, actionable advice, and inspiration.


Alisha Gupta is the founder of Beauty in Balance, a community for multi-hyphenates pursuing both career and passion. Balancing strategy consulting, professional dance, speaking, and content creation, she created the platform to help others thrive in that “Hannah Montana life”—where professions and passions coexist. In just eight months, Alisha has grown Beauty in Balance to 32,000+ engagements, launched a bi-weekly newsletter, hosted curated creator events, and partnered with 15+ brands and local talents. She has also spoken nationally, including at Google’s Leadership Symposium and the film premiere of Empire Waist, on topics like imposter syndrome, identity, and non-traditional career paths.
